Why Dianella roofs behave the way they do

Dianella has an unusual origin that still matters underfoot: it sits on the Banksia sandplain. That deep sandy soil was long considered too poor for farming, which is why, though it was subdivided as far back as the 1880s, the suburb barely grew until the localities were amalgamated in 1958. Then came the 1960s boom, which built most of Dianella, with the final estates (St Andrews, Dress Circle) not finished until the early 2000s. For an inspection, that sand is double-edged: it drains well and is low-reactivity, kinder to footings than clay. On the newer estate builds it is worth checking slab settlement on fill and footing detailing in deep sand. The other defining feature is the enormous range of building eras. Nothing dramatic. Dianella runs from modest post-war homes, through the 1960s brick-and-tile boom, to large modern two-storey houses and early-2000s estates, plus a real number of duplexes, villas and older flats in the south. Few Stirling suburbs span so many decades of construction, so the single most useful step here is pinning down. Decade the particular house belongs to, because that dictates almost everything the report will find. Dianella is well inland, so the coastal salt problems, delignification among them, are a low priority. The story here is the sandplain ground and the wide sweep of building eras sitting side by side.

Salt attacks metalwork from the cut edges, the fixing points and the laps rather than the middle of a sheet, so a flashing can look sound and be perforated exactly where it matters.

Reactive ground moves the structure seasonally and flashings fixed rigidly to two surfaces that move independently pull away from one of them. That is why some junctions leak every winter and dry out each summer.

Stable ground also means flashings are not being worked by seasonal movement, which is why they tend to fail here through corrosion or age rather than displacement.

Dianella roofs: symptom and fix

What you are seeingWhat it usually meansWhat it needs
Damp high on an internal wallApron or step flashing failedCut out and re-flash
Stain on a chimney breastNo back gutter, or it has corrodedInstall or renew the saddle
Steady drip in ordinary rainValley perforated under the tilesReplace the valley run
Leak beside a skylightPerimeter flashing kit failedRe-detail the surround

Guide only. Every roof differs, which is why we look before quoting.

Materials and specification

On box gutters, capacity is calculated rather than estimated. Roof area, rainfall intensity, sump size and overflow provision are related by design and an installation that has worked for years can still be under capacity for the heaviest half hour of the year.

What the work involves

  • Trace the water before touching anything. Metalwork leaks enter well inside the roof and travel along framing before they drop, so the stain is almost never under the fault
  • Remove the old detail rather than covering it. Failed flashings come out so the timber and masonry behind can be seen. Roof cement over a failing junction hides the deterioration while it continues
  • Fabricate and lap it correctly. Metal shaped to the actual junction rather than forced into shape, lapped so water runs over each joint instead of into it, mechanically fixed with sealant as a secondary defence rather than the primary one

Common questions about roof plumbing in Dianella

Can flashings be repaired or do they need replacing?

Occasionally repaired where the metal is sound and only the termination has failed. More often replacement is honest, because half the cost is access and doing it twice wastes both.

Why did my leak start after solar was installed?

Mounting feet penetrate the roof covering and they are installed by electricians rather than roofers. Good installers detail them properly. Not every installer is good and it is the most common new-leak cause we attend.

What is a box gutter?

A rectangular channel set within the roof structure rather than hung on its edge, usually behind a parapet or between two roof planes. It fails inward, which is why a blockage puts water into the ceiling rather than over the side of the building.

Should there be an overflow?

On a box gutter, yes. If the primary outlet blocks and no overflow exists, the water has one remaining route and it goes through your ceiling. Adding one converts a catastrophe into a visible nuisance.
